KristenR Posted May 15, 2012 Share Posted May 15, 2012 I love the Safari Ltd brand figures. I used to buy whatever cheap ones I could find because I didn't want to spend the money for the more expensive toys. But Safari (also Papo) are just really great products. My girls normally get one on special occasions. They always get at least one on major holidays. Now, we have three big buckets of these figures. Animals, dinosaurs, and fantasy creatures. They play hard with them but they last and are durable.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
